2H nuclear magnetic resonance study of supercooled toluene: Slow and fast processes above and below the glass transition

G. Hinze、H. Sillescu1996-01-01The Journal of Chemical Physics

2H-NMR spin-lattice relaxation times T1 of phenyl ring deuterated toluene have been measured as a function of temperature (75–290 K) at Larmor frequencies between 13.8 and 55.8 MHz. Models of the Cytochromes. Redox Properties and Thermodynamic Stabilities of Complexes of “Hindered” Iron(III) and Iron(II) Tetraphenylporphyrinates with Substituted Pyridines and Imidazoles

Marlys J. M. Nesset、N. V. Shokhirev、Paul D. Enemark 等 5 位作者1996-01-01Inorganic Chemistry

The Fe III /Fe II and Fe II /Fe I reduction potentials of a series of model hemes have been measured by cyclic voltammetry in dimethylformamide at 25 °C as a function of the concentration of added axial ligands. Dissolution of Zeolite in Acidic and Alkaline Aqueous Solutions As Revealed by AFM Imaging

Sadaaki Yamamoto、Shoko Sugiyama、Osamu Matsuoka 等 7 位作者1996-01-01The Journal of Physical Chemistry

Atomic force microscopy (AFM) makes it possible to directly detect morphological changes on the surface of a zeolite that are due to dissolution when the crystal is immersed in either an alkaline (0.1 N NaOH) or acidic (0.2 N H 2 SO 4 ) aqueous solution at room temperature. Dynamical criterion for two-dimensional freezing

Hartmut Löwen1996-01-01Physical review. E, Statistical physics, plasmas, fluids, and related interdisciplinary topics

Plasma surface modification of polyimide for improving adhesion to electroless copper coatings

G. Rozovskis、J. Vinkevičius、Janė Jačiauskienė1996-01-01Journal of Adhesion Science and Technology

The influences of oxygen plasma treatment of polyimide (PI) films on the adhesion of electroless copper coatings as well as on the chemical composition of the film surface and the PI surface morphology were investigated.
